WebWithdrawal of medication: For seizures that occur as a result of a doctor having directed the withdrawal of your medication, you are advised not to drive from start of withdrawal of treatment and for 3 months after treatment has stopped, or as directed by your consultant or doctor. WebIf seizures recur during or after discontinuation of an antiepileptic drug, the last dose reduction should be reversed and guidance sought from an epilepsy specialist. AStrength of recommendation: High Driving If a driver has a seizure (of any type) they must stop driving immediately and inform the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ency (DVLA). If you've been diagnosed with a seizure disorder, states often require confirmation from your doctor that you're on appropriate medication and that your seizures are under control. WebPatients with epilepsy who have been seizure-free and are tapering down their medications have an approximately 0.3% annual risk for a seizure while driving if they drive for 30 minutes per day, said Joon-Yi Kang, MD, Assistant Professor of Neurology at Johns Hopkins University in Baltimore.
